Ming, often teased for being "weird," feels anxious about his school's upcoming lockdown drill following a tragic event. With the help of the Helper Hounds and the wise King Tut, he finds comfort and learns to embrace his uniqueness. This story highlights how understanding and support can help children navigate their fears and appreciate their individuality.
